eIF2α interactions with mRNA control accurate start codon selection by the translation preinitiation complex.
Anil Thakur1,2, Swati Gaikwad1, Anil K Vijjamarri1
1Division of Molecular and Cellular Biology, Eunice Kennedy Shriver National Institute of Child Health and Human Development, NIH, Bethesda, MD 20892, USA.
Specific arginines in eIF2α protein regulate translation initiation accuracy. Interactions with mRNA stabilize the closed complex, while interactions with rRNA stabilize the open complex, influencing start codon selection.

Background:
- Translation initiation is a critical step in gene expression, regulated by the preinitiation complex (PIC).
- The PIC undergoes conformational changes from an open to a closed state, influencing start codon recognition.
- eIF2α protein plays a key role in these conformational changes and start codon selection.
Purpose of the Study:
- To investigate the distinct roles of specific eIF2α arginines (R53, R55, R57) in regulating PIC conformation and translation initiation accuracy.
- To elucidate how interactions with mRNA and rRNA by eIF2α influence the stability of open and closed PIC states.
Main Methods:
- Site-directed mutagenesis of eIF2α arginines (R53, R55, R57).
- In vivo assays measuring translation initiation at specific start codons (HIS4, SUI1, GCN4).
- In vitro biochemical assays to assess ternary complex (TC) binding and dissociation from PICs.
Main Results:
- R55/R57 substitutions destabilized the closed PIC, reducing recognition of UUG and poor-context AUG start codons.
- R53 substitution destabilized the open PIC, enhancing initiation at UUG and poor-context AUGs while reducing TC loading.
- Distinct interactions of eIF2α with mRNA (closed complex) and rRNA (open complex) were identified.
Conclusions:
- Specific eIF2α arginines mediate distinct interactions that stabilize open and closed PIC conformations.
- These conformational changes are crucial for accurate start codon selection during translation initiation in vivo.
